INGREDIENTS:
- Package of Bacon- (thin/regular bacon)
DIRECTIONS:
STEP 1:
Preheat the Air Fryer to 400 degrees Fahrenheit.
STEP 2:
Place the bacon slices in the basket of the air fryer in a single layer. It's ok if the bacon strips overlap a little.
STEP 3:
Close the basket door and cook at 400 degrees Fahrenheit (205 degrees Celsius) for 10 minutes.
STEP 4:
Check the bacon after 10 minutes for crispiness. If you would like the bacon to be crispier, add another minute or two of cook time.
STEP 5:
Remove and transfer to a plate and blot with paper towels to soak up any excess grease before serving.
NOTE: I use a Cosori Air Fryer, and this is the perfect time and temp for this Air Fryer. All Air Fryers cook differently and have different power wattages, so you may have to adjust the time for this recipe if using brand. It's always best to consult the book that came with your brand before trying a new recipe.

STORAGE:
Storage for leftover uncooked bacon, can be done in an airtight container in the fridge for up to a week, or in the freezer for 1-3 months. Cooked bacon should be good for about four or five days in the refrigerator.
FAQs:
Because the smoke point of bacon fat is low, when cooking at a high temperature, it can cause smoke when cooking bacon. To cut down on the smoke, add a ½ cup of water to the basket bottom of the air fryer before cooking.
The cook time for bacon will depend on the types of bacon as well as the thickness of the bacon. Thinner bacon: I cook perfectly crispy bacon in the Air Fryer at 10-12 minutes. Thick sliced bacon: For thicker bacon, I add a few minutes and air fry between 14-15 minutes cooking time.

Notes
Notes:
For Air Frying Thinly sliced bacon: I cook perfectly crispy bacon in the Air Fryer at 10-12 minutes. (Closer to 10 minutes if I am only making a few pieces, closer to 12 minutes if I am filling up the basket.) For Air Frying Thick sliced bacon: For thick-cut bacon, I add a few minutes and cook between 14-15 minutes. To Help Prevent Smoking: You can also add a piece of bread to the bottom of the basket to catch the bacon drippings, which will also reduce the smoke. If making bacon in batches, you can also easily drain the excess grease from the basket during the cooking process.Nutrition
